Sales of local specialties

It sells Ozu and Ehime Prefecture specialties, such as Ozu 's representative Japanese confectionary such as Gessomochi (delicacy), Shigure (delicacy), and Zangetsu (delicacy), local products that are loved by the locals, and Japan sake from Yoro Sake Brewery, the only sake brewery in Ozu.

 

Takeaway items

Ozu Freshly fried products such as Ozu croquettes and hamokatsu, which are specialties.
* It will take about 8 minutes to provide.

In addition, the brewery offers beers from Garyu Brewing, a craft beer from Ozu, as individual items and as a drinking comparison set.

* Garyu Brewing is a brewery from Ozu. In addition to the standard IPA and pale ale, we also develop products such as silk ale and tangerine ale that make use of local specialties.

Ozu Ukai

The Cormorant fishing (ukai) of Ozu, which is held from June 1st ~ September 20th, is a summer tradition and a rare combination in Japan.
Please experience the vivid co-starring of cormorants and cormorants at Ozu.

Wake Aburaya (Restaurant)

store information

The Aburaya (Restaurant) is attached to the Ozu Machi no eki 'Asamoya' and serves local dishes such as sea bream and Satsumajiru, kamaage shirasu bowl and tonkuri mabushi from Cape Sata, the westernmost point of Shikoku.
